Different lenders might require different documents, but some of the most common ones are-
Identity Proof (Voter ID Card, Passport, Driving license, Aadhar Card, PAN Card etc.)
Address Proof ( Utility bills, Rental Agreement, Bank Statement etc.)
Income Proof (Salary slip, Tax Return, Business Documents etc.)
Credit score or Report
Proof of Employment
Bank Statement for the past 3 months
You must be an Indian citizen.
You must be in the age group of 18-65 years.
You must have a minimum monthly income of INR 15,000.
You must have a permanent residential address in India.
You must be employed or self-employed with a steady income.
You must have a minimum credit score of 650.
First, you should download the personal loan app.
Create an account on the app by providing your basic information like name, phone number, email address, etc.
After this, you must provide relevant employment, income, and credit history details.
After providing all the information, you can apply for the loan. You can choose the loan amount and repayment tenure.
Once you finish this, the lender will review your application and decide.
Once your loan is approved, the amount you’ve applied for will be deposited in your bank account within 24-48 hours to a few days, depending on your chosen lender.
The foremost thing to consider is the interest rates the lender charges. The lower the interest rate, the lesser interest you pay over the loan’s lifecycle.
Check the Repayment period the lender has and decide if you’re planning to return the loan within a shorter time period or if you’ll need a larger time frame to repay the loan and then choose accordingly.
Some personal loan apps charge application fees, processing fees, late payment fees, and foreclosure fees. Take all this into consideration while deciding.
Check the minimum and maximum loan amounts provided by various loan apps and decide which will fulfil your requirements and whether you can return the amount.
Check the lender’s reputation, reliability, and trustworthiness before choosing.
Check customer support of the personal loan app and its effectiveness because if you face any problem regarding your loan, customer service will help you out.
A late payment fee will be charged, which might vary from lender to lender.
Your credit score will be affected by this, and you’ll have a drop in your credit score.
If you continue to miss your payments, the lender may take legal action against you.
If you pledged any collateral to secure the loan, your lender may repossess the collateral.

PaySense is an instant online personal loan app with minimum and paperless documentation and zero credit history to get a loan. It offers lower interest rates at affordable EMIs with flexible repayment tenure.
Interest Rate: 1.4-2.3% per month
Minimum Loan Amount: Rs. 5,000
Maximum Loan Amount: Rs. 5 lakhs
Repayment Tenure: 3-60 months
Documents Required: Proof of identity, income, and address.
Eligibility Criteria: Indian residents aged 21-60 years, Salaried and self-employed with a minimum income of Rs. 18,000 and 20,000, respectively.
Approval & Disbursal Time: 1-2 days
Other Fees Charged: Processing, late payment, and foreclosure fees are charged.

IndusInd Bank offers instant online personal loans to salaried individuals at competitive interest rates, flexible repayment terms, and tenure. It requires minimum documentation and provides a collateral-free loan.
Interest Rate: 11-30% per annum
Minimum Loan Amount: Rs. 30,000
Maximum Loan Amount: Rs. 5 lakhs
Repayment Tenure: 12-60 months
Documents Required: Proof of identity, income, and address.
Eligibility Criteria: Indian residents aged 21-60 with a minimum income of Rs. 15,000.
Approval & Disbursal Time: 1-2 days
Other Fees Charged: Processing fees, prepayment, foreclosure, and stamp duty are charged.

Interest rates on personal loan apps vary depending on the lender and borrower’s credit score. However, the rates charged are slightly higher than what is charged by a traditional bank.
Maximum loan amount varies from app to app and also on your credit score. However, most of the apps offer up to INR 5 lakhs, and some even offer up to INR 50 lacs.
After loan approval, you can expect to receive funds within 24-48 hours.
Repayment options on personal loan apps vary depending on the lender. However, most of the apps have the following repayment options- EMIs, Bullet repayment, and Flexi repayment.
Some personal loan apps have prepayment penalties, while others don’t. Check and understand the terms & conditions of the loan properly and know if the particular app imposes prepayment penalties.
Generally, personal loan apps are considered safe and secure. But choose a reputable lender, and you can always look for the following security features- Encryption, Two-factor authentication, and Physical address.
